No Algorithmic Actions For Site Reputation Abuse Yet

Google’s Search Liaison, Danny Sullivan, has confirmed that the search engine hasn’t launched algorithmic actions concentrating on web site popularity abuse.

This clarification addresses hypothesis throughout the search engine marketing neighborhood that latest site visitors drops are associated to Google’s beforehand introduced coverage replace.

Sullivan Says No Replace Rolled Out

Lily Ray, an search engine marketing skilled, shared a screenshot on Twitter exhibiting a major drop in site visitors for the web site Groupon beginning on Could 6.

Ray instructed this was proof that Google had begun rolling out algorithmic penalties for websites violating the corporate’s web site popularity abuse coverage.

Nonetheless, Sullivan rapidly stepped in, stating:

“We’ve not gone stay with algorithmic actions on web site popularity abuse. I properly think about once we do, we’ll be very clear about that. Publishers seeing modifications and considering it’s this — it’s not — outcomes change on a regular basis for every type of causes.”

Sullivan added that when the actions are rolled out, they’ll solely impression particular content material, not complete web sites.

This is a crucial distinction, because it means that even when a web site has some pages manually penalized, the remainder of the area can rank usually.

Background On Google’s Web site Popularity Abuse Coverage

Earlier this 12 months, Google introduced a new policy to fight what it calls “web site popularity abuse.”

This refers to conditions the place third-party content material is printed on authoritative domains with little oversight or involvement from the host web site.

Examples embrace sponsored posts, advertorials, and companion content material that’s loosely associated to or unrelated to a web site’s main objective.

Below the brand new coverage, Google is taking manual action in opposition to offending pages and plans to include algorithmic detection.

What This Means For Publishers & SEOs

Whereas Google hasn’t launched any algorithmic updates associated to web site popularity abuse, the guide actions have publishers on excessive alert.

Those that rely closely on sponsored content material or companion posts to drive site visitors ought to audit their websites and take away any potential coverage violations.

Sullivan’s affirmation that algorithmic modifications haven’t occurred could present short-term reduction.

Moreover, his statements additionally function a reminder that vital rating fluctuations can occur at any time as a consequence of numerous elements, not simply particular coverage rollouts.


FAQ

Will Google’s future algorithmic actions impression complete web sites or particular content material?

When Google finally rolls out algorithmic actions for web site popularity abuse, these actions will goal particular content material relatively than all the web site.

Which means if sure pages are discovered to be in violation, solely these pages will likely be affected, permitting different components of the positioning to proceed rating usually.

What ought to publishers and SEOs do in gentle of Google’s web site popularity abuse coverage?

Publishers and search engine marketing professionals ought to audit their websites to establish and take away any content material that will violate Google’s web site popularity abuse coverage.

This consists of sponsored posts and companion content material that doesn’t align with the positioning’s main objective. Taking these steps can mitigate the chance of guide penalties from Google.

What’s the context of the latest site visitors drops seen within the search engine marketing neighborhood?

Google claims the latest drops for coupon websites aren’t linked to any algorithmic actions for web site popularity abuse. Visitors fluctuations can happen for numerous causes and aren’t at all times linked to a selected algorithm replace.
